Those implications beg the critical questions that necessitate actionable answers.The Promise of AI-Driven CryptocurrenciesAI cryptocurrencies are digital assets that power platforms integrating artificial intelligence with blockchain technology. These projects leverage AI for:Data Analysis & Automation: AI optimizes blockchain operations, from fraud detection to predictive analytics, improving efficiency and security.Decentralized AI Marketplaces: Platforms like SingularityNET allow developers to create, share, and monetize AI services without a centralized authority.Autonomous Financial Agents: AI-driven systems like Fetch.ai execute smart contracts, trade assets, and automate decision-making in decentralized finance (DeFi).AI Model Training & Decentralized Compute Power: Bittensor enables machine learning models to be trained, shared, and deployed on a larger scale by leveraging blockchain-based infrastructure. This decentralization of AI training fosters open collaboration and access to computational resources beyond traditional tech silos.Proponents argue that AI can make blockchain applications more efficient, accessible, and scalable. However, without transparency and accountability, these advancements could pose significant risks to consumers, investors, and the broader economy and super charge the ills and issues of Web 2.0; hyper-centralization, issues of privacy, data security, and more.MORE FOR YOUMost AI todayeven open-source modelsremains centralized, controlled by corporations that decide how models are trained, deployed, and monetized. Decentralized AI (deAI) takes a different approach, using blockchain or peer-to-peer networks to distribute AI development, governance, and access. While AI-driven cryptocurrencies leverage AI to optimize blockchain functions, deAI aims to fundamentally rethink how AI itself is built and controlled. Proponents argue deAI enhances transparency and data privacy, but key questions remain: How do we prevent token-based decision-making from recreating the same power imbalances? And without transparency, who is accountable when things go wrong? As AI and crypto evolve in parallel, these questions will shape the future of both industries.The Reality Check: Questions for Congress, Markets, and the Tech Industry1. Ethical AI in Crypto: Who Controls the Algorithms?AI is only as unbiased as the data it is trained on (read: garbage in, garbage out) and the incentives of those who program it. In the crypto world, where financial rewards drive move fast and break things innovation, ethical considerations are often an afterthought. How can we prevent AI-driven blockchain systems from reinforcing existing biases, excluding marginalized communities, or exacerbating financial inequalities? Should AI algorithms used in DeFi lending or credit scoring be subject to audit and public oversight?2. Accessibility vs. Complexity: Who Benefits from AI in Crypto?The promise of decentralized AI is that it will break down barriers and democratize access to advanced machine-learning tools. Without a concerted, comprehensive and inclusive educational effort, however, highly technical and complex AI-powered crypto projects will likely prove too difficult for the average user to navigate. So the question remains: will this technology truly benefit the broader public, or will it mainly serve institutional investors and tech elites? Are retail buyers (and the professionals who advise them) being sufficiently informed about the risks of AI-driven decision-making in crypto?3. Data Privacy and Security RisksBlockchains time-stamped, transparent and decentralized means of maintaining data is often celebrated as a more secure alternative to traditional financial systems, but AI integration introduces new vulnerabilities. AI models require massive amounts of data, which raises concerns about privacy and security. How do we prevent AI-crypto platforms from collecting and monetizing user data without consent? How do we ensure that decentralized AI systems comply with existing data privacy laws like GDPR and CCPA?The Double-Edged Sword for Investors, Innovators, and ConsumersThe integration of AI and cryptocurrency holds immense potential for reshaping the financial landscape, particularly for retail investors, tech innovators, and everyday consumers.
